Healthy Spinach Stuffed Chicken Breast - no cream cheese
This easy and healthy spinach and cheddar cheese stuffed chicken breast recipe is so easy to make. It just makes for the perfect healthy chicken dinner recipe.
1poundChicken Breastmake sure its thawed overnight in the refrigerator (if using frozen chicken breast)
1cupBaby Spinachchopped
1teaspoonExtra Virgin Olive Oil
¼cupGreek Yogurt
1cupShredded Cheddar Cheeselow fat (divided)
2teaspoonRed Pepper Flakes
1teaspoonSalt
1teaspoonPepper
5clovesgarlicminced
tomatothinly sliced (optional)

INSTRUCTIONS
Preheat oven to 350F and line a 9x9 inch baking dish with parchment paper. Set aside.
Clean and dry the chicken breast. Cut it in the center to add the filling.
Heat olive oil in a pan. As the oil shimmers, add the chopped spinach and cook until wilted.
Add the minced garlic, red pepper flakes, salt and pepper. Toss to combine. Add Yogurt and shredded low fat cheddar cheese. Toss to combine.
Add the filling in the chicken breast. Seal it with a toothpick. Top with a slice of tomato and some more shredded low fat cheddar cheese
Season the chicken breast with salt, pepper, and olive oil on both sides. Top with shredded cheddar cheese and a thin slice of tomato (optional). Bake @180C or 350F for 16-20 min.
Remove from the pan and serve. Garnish with freshly chopped cilantro and serve
